Hi, Are you sure those glyphs are in the fonts you are using specified in your xconf file? Do you get any warnings similar to the following?
WARNING: Glyph "ͧ" (0x367) not available in font "Helvetica". WARNING: Glyph "ɩ" (0x269, iotalatin) not available in font "Helvetica". If so I would double-check the fonts to confirm they contain the necessary characters, or use an alternate font.
